Franklin Delano Roosevelt (1882–1945) |
QUOTATION:
|
Any Government, like any family, can for a year spend a little more than it earns. But you and I know that a continuation of that habit means the poorhouse. |
ATTRIBUTION:
|
FRANKLIN D. ROOSEVELT, governor of New York, radio speech discussing the national Democratic platform, July 30, 1932.—The Public Papers and Addresses of Franklin D. Roosevelt, 1928–1932, p. 663 (1938). |
